Você terá que trabalhar com o seu backend... por exemplo... Se eu estou trabalhando com Java, crio um WebService na propria aplicação onde irá executar o download dos arquivos, então você tem duas possibilidades:
1. Ou criar o pdf no java através de uma chamada RemoteObject do flex e depois só chamar a página webService para buscar o relatório e fazer o download; 2. Ou chamar direto o webService passando todos os dados para gerar o relatório e depois o próprio WebService executa a chamada do download direto. Recomendo mais a segunda situação onde pelo metodo POST você pode passar uma quantidade gigantesca de informações. No mais é isso... veja como passar valores entre o Flex e um WebService que você será feliz ok? Abraços Att. Em 28 de janeiro de 2011 15:26, Eric Tonussi <erictonu...@gmail.com>escreveu: > isso vai de acordo com as configurações do browser do usuario > > Em 28 de janeiro de 2011 14:54, Daniel_RMRS <kaba...@gmail.com> escreveu: > > >> Boa tarde pessoal, tenho um site em flex 3 e que tem alguns link's >> para visualizar alguns pdf.'s, ao clicar no botão é possivel >> vizualizar o pdf em outra janela, porém, gostaria de mudar isso, fazer >> com que ao clicar no botão dê a possibilidade de baixar o pdf ao invés >> de abrir em outra pagina. >> >> Aa função que fiz está assim: >> >> public function getArquivo_txtarea3():void >> { >> >> var myURL:String = new String(" >> http://www.site.com.br/info/ >> arquivo.pdf"); >> var myRequest:URLRequest = new URLRequest(myURL); >> try { >> navigateToURL(myRequest, "_blank"); >> } catch (e:Error) { >> trace("Ops! URL não existe ou está fora do ar!"); >> } >> >> >> } >> >> Alguem tem alguma ideia de como fazer isso?? >> >> Abraço. >> >> -- >> Você recebeu esta mensagem porque está inscrito na lista "flexdev" >> Para enviar uma mensagem, envie um e-mail para flexdev@googlegroups.com >> Para sair da lista, envie um email em branco para >> flexdev-unsubscr...@googlegroups.com >> Mais opções estão disponíveis em http://groups.google.com/group/flexdev > > > -- > Você recebeu esta mensagem porque está inscrito na lista "flexdev" > Para enviar uma mensagem, envie um e-mail para flexdev@googlegroups.com > Para sair da lista, envie um email em branco para > flexdev-unsubscr...@googlegroups.com > Mais opções estão disponíveis em http://groups.google.com/group/flexdev > -- Guilherme Sjlender - http://www.gflex.biz/ ------------------------------------------------------------ Desenvolvedor Web - Flex3.5/Flex4.5/JavaEE Desenvolvedor Desktop - AIR/JavaSE Desenvolvedor Mobile - Android/JavaME/Flex4.5 ------------------------------------------------------------ -- Você recebeu esta mensagem porque está inscrito na lista "flexdev" Para enviar uma mensagem, envie um e-mail para flexdev@googlegroups.com Para sair da lista, envie um email em branco para flexdev-unsubscr...@googlegroups.com Mais opções estão disponíveis em http://groups.google.com/group/flexdev